Coastal Windstorm Insurance Coalition Statement
by Lee Otis Zapp
Thursday, July 19, 2012

I am happy to report that I just had a call notifying me as follows:

I have been notified that:

1.) TWIA has cancelled its Actuarial and Underwriting Committee meeting scheduled for Monday July 23, 2012.

2.) TWIA has determined to omit from its agenda any discussion at its August 7, 2012 Directors meeting in Galveston of territorial rates.

My understanding is that the TWIA board wants more time to study and discuss this issue.  No indication is available as to possible action after August 7, 2012, but in view of the typical time needed to implement rate changes, it is hoped that the earliest date at which such changes could be expected is some months after the first of 2013.

CWIC appreciates this decision, which could possibly allow enough time for the Texas Legislature to consider alternatives more supportive of Coastal Texans and the Coastal  Economy than those being cancelled.

Lee Otis "Otie" Zapp, Jr., Chair, Coastal Windstorm Insurance Coalition [CWIC]
